Mandipal Population - Rangareddy, Andhra Pradesh

Mandipal is a medium size village located in Kulkacharla Mandal of Rangareddy district, Andhra Pradesh with total 347 families residing. The Mandipal village has population of 1687 of which 825 are males while 862 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Mandipal village population of children with age 0-6 is 228 which makes up 13.52 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Mandipal village is 1045 which is higher than Andhra Pradesh state average of 993. Child Sex Ratio for the Mandipal as per census is 1036, higher than Andhra Pradesh average of 939.

Mandipal village has lower literacy rate compared to Andhra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Mandipal village was 48.39 % compared to 67.02 % of Andhra Pradesh. In Mandipal Male literacy stands at 57.78 % while female literacy rate was 39.41 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 13.93 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 2.79 % of total population in Mandipal village.

Work Profile

In Mandipal village out of total population, 923 were engaged in work activities. 78.87 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 21.13 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 923 workers engaged in Main Work, 328 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 159 were Agricultural labourer.
